Research on Scale and Precision of the Water Clock in Ancient China
1987
International Astronomical Union Colloquium
The instruments of measuring time have been closely related to astronomy, especially to astrometry. In ancient China, before mechanical clocks were imported from European countries, accurate Water Clocks, main tools for measuring time, had been developed two thousand years ago.In this paper the sizes (mainly the height) of five single vessel-type Clocks of Western Han Dynasty (206 B.C.-25 A.D.), which were either unearthed in recent years or recorded in some historical documents, are taken as a
